The People Score for the Lung Cancer Score in 02804, Ashaway, Rhode Island is 85 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
An estimate of 93.53 percent of the residents in 02804 has some form of health insurance. 24.92 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 78.58 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 02804 would have to travel an average of 25.46 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Newport Hospital. In a 20-mile radius, there are 139 healthcare providers accessible to residents living in 02804, Ashaway, Rhode Island.
